    Where Can You Find the Best Hamburg Hidden Gems?

    For those eager to uncover Hamburg's hidden treasures, the key lies in exploring its diverse neighborhoods. The Hafencity district, known for its modern architecture and waterfront views, also hides quaint cafes and art galleries that are often overlooked by tourists. In the Sternschanze area, you'll find a bohemian vibe with independent shops, vintage stores, and lively markets. Meanwhile, the Ottensen district offers a mix of trendy eateries and traditional German charm. By venturing into these neighborhoods, you'll discover a side of Hamburg that is both authentic and captivating, filled with Hamburg hidden gems that reflect the city's unique personality.

    Why Should You Explore Hamburg Hidden Gems?

    Exploring Hamburg hidden gems is more than just sightseeing; it's about immersing yourself in the city's culture and history. These spots often provide a deeper understanding of what makes Hamburg so special, from its architectural heritage to its vibrant arts scene. For instance, the Planten un Blomen park may be a well-known attraction, but its lesser-known corners, such as the Japanese Garden, offer a tranquil escape that few visitors experience. Similarly, the Speicherstadt warehouse district is famous for its historic architecture, but its hidden courtyards and narrow alleyways reveal a fascinating glimpse into Hamburg's past. By seeking out these hidden gems, you'll gain a richer appreciation of Hamburg's character and charm.

    Which Hamburg Hidden Gems Are Perfect for Photography?

    For photography enthusiasts, Hamburg offers a wealth of hidden gems that make for stunning shots. The Speicherstadt district, with its red-brick warehouses and narrow canals, is a photographer's paradise. Another photogenic spot is the Elbphilharmonie Plaza, where you can capture breathtaking views of the city skyline. For a more intimate experience, consider visiting the Planten un Blomen park, where the Japanese Garden and botanical exhibits provide endless opportunities for creative photography. These Hamburg hidden gems not only offer picturesque settings but also allow you to capture the essence of the city through your lens.

    Are Hamburg Hidden Gems Suitable for Families?

    Absolutely! Many of Hamburg's hidden gems are family-friendly and offer activities that cater to all ages. For example, the Hamburger Dom funfair, held three times a year, is a beloved tradition that brings joy to both children and adults. The Miniatur Wunderland, located in the Hafencity district, is another popular attraction that delights visitors of all ages with its intricate model railways and detailed replicas of famous landmarks. Additionally, parks like Planten un Blomen and Ohlsdorf Cemetery provide spacious areas for family picnics and outdoor play. These hidden gems ensure that every family member can enjoy a memorable experience in Hamburg.
